Step-by-Step Guide

How to connect PayPal to Zoho CRM

Follow these steps to set up your integration. The entire process takes under 5 minutes.

What you'll need

  • An active PayPal account
  • An active Zoho CRM account with API access enabled
  • A free Arahi AI account (sign up takes 30 seconds)
  • Admin or API access in PayPal to authorize the connection
1

Create your Arahi AI account

Sign up at app.arahi.ai — it's free and takes 30 seconds. No credit card required. You'll land on the dashboard where you can create your first workflow.

2

Authenticate PayPal

Click "Add Connection" and select PayPal from the app directory. You'll be redirected to PayPal's authorization page. Grant Arahi access to your orders, products, and customer data. You choose which store data the integration can read.

3

Authenticate Zoho CRM

Same process for Zoho CRM. Click "Add Connection," select Zoho CRM, and authorize access. Grant Arahi read/write access to your contacts, deals, and pipeline data. You choose which objects the integration can access.

4

Choose your trigger

Select what event starts the workflow. For this integration, popular triggers include: new order placed in paypal or new contact created in zoho crm. The trigger fires automatically whenever that event happens — no manual intervention.

5

Configure the action

Define what happens when the trigger fires. For example: create contact in zoho crm. Map the data fields between PayPal and Zoho CRM so the right information lands in the right place.

6

Test and activate

Run a test to confirm data flows correctly between PayPal and Zoho CRM. Check that the fields map as expected, then toggle the workflow on. It runs 24/7 from here — Arahi handles retries, error logging, and monitoring automatically.

Tips

Tips for your PayPal + Zoho CRM integration

Get more out of this integration with these best practices.

Filter by order status to only trigger on confirmed purchases, not abandoned carts
Map your custom fields during setup so data lands in the right place
Include line item data when syncing orders to get full detail downstream
Use deal stage changes as triggers for the most impactful automations

Is my PayPal data secure when connected to Zoho CRM?

Yes. Arahi uses OAuth 2.0 for authentication — we never store your PayPal or Zoho CRM passwords. All data is encrypted in transit (TLS 1.3) and at rest (AES-256). Your commerce data is only accessed when a workflow runs, and you can revoke access at any time from your Arahi dashboard.

Can I sync data both ways between PayPal and Zoho CRM?

Yes. You can set up workflows that trigger from either PayPal or Zoho CRM. For example, create a workflow where PayPal events update Zoho CRM, and a separate one where Zoho CRM changes sync back to PayPal. Each direction is configured independently so you have full control.
